Which arab invasions?
You mean the Moors?
Don't confuse arabs and islamics.
At the time Isreal was a Roman protectorate and therefore had a HIGH percentage of roman citizens and soldiers present. One doesn't normally class the Romans as 'non-white'.
The Roman Empire only really started to collapse and withdraw from distant regions around 400AD.